I've got a great feeling about Sprinkle. He has a history of getting the most out of this players. Requan Battle was a two year, no confidence, nobody at UW. He became what everyone said he should be out of high school under Sprinkle, a hyper athletic slasher, scorer. After two years at MSU he got a bag from West Virginia where he averaged 17ppg in the Big 12 as a senior. Great Osobor was a nothing recruit from England that Sprinkle got to Montana State. Redshirted, then barely played, followed Sprinkle to USU and became the MW POY, then instead of going to a proven blue blood he decided to stick with the guy who had helped to make him. Players become the best versions of themselves under Sprink. He brought in 8 transfers and seven of them averaged double digits in points at their other schools. Big East, A10, MW, WCC, AAC, P12 and Summit leagues represented by the transfers. Two top 100 freshman join the team in guards Zoom Diallo and Jace Butler. The roster has six kids 6'8' or taller that have played significant minutes of D1 basketball. KC Ibekwe was a fouling machine at OSU. He's a 19yo junior that hasn't played much basketball in his life. I think Sprinkle can make this kid a legit D1 center. He's a massive human. Maybe not to start the year but by the end he will have grown a ton. I'm excited. B10 teams coming to town, I'm going to make the trip south a few times to see the team play. My father in law is from Indiana and I'm planning on taking him when the Hoosiers come to town for sure. I expect them to be very competitive this year. They might end up 17-14 again but it won't be the roller coaster that Hops teams were.
